Setbacks happen to all of us. We're humans; we're not robots. We do make mistakes. So when it happens, how do you recover?

#1: Redirect Your Frustrations into Solutions

Number one is redirecting your frustration or that stress, whatever you're feeling, into a solution.

When you're down, you're normally pretty frustrated, pissed off or unhappy with the world. Instead of using that to get depressed or be more unhappy, channel this negative energy into positive energy or desire for change or a solution. When setbacks happened in my life, I would channel that into finding a solution, whether that was going on YouTube and watching videos like this, reading books, or going to workshops.

For example, I had relationship issues with my wife. We'd been married for 13 years and we ran into some hard times. But instead of me throwing in the towel, I tried harder to find videos that I knew would help me, went to therapy, talked through our issues and worked on improving our marriage versus just giving up.

Whether you're feeling, anger, frustration, stress or anxiety, channel that into a solution.

#2 Be Honest With Yourself

Another one is to be honest with yourself. I know this may sound stupidly simple, but a lot of times, when we have a setback, we want to blame something else So until you admit there's a problem, you're not going to be open minded to the solution that could help you solve it. So start by being honest with yourself. It's not fun, but take a little bit time to self reflect.

#3 Learn From Your Mistake

The other thing is learn from it. I don't recommend sitting there and dwelling on it and being frustrated or depressed or unhappy for the rest of your life, but be honest with yourself and then learn from it. Mark those lessons. Make sure you don't forget it. During the recession, when everything hit the fan with real estate, a lot of people took that opportunity to learn from it. Same goes with any setback that you have.

#4 Forgive Yourself

Another one is forgive yourself. Again, you're a human. You're not a robot, and you're gonna make mistakes. So instead of being hard on yourself and beating yourself up or being unfair to yourself, forgive yourself, love yourself and just let it go.

#5 Practice Self Soothing

Another one is self soothing. Soothing is easy to do incorrectly. We can eat too much or we can drink too much alcohol. We could do all sorts of negative things that are not going to help us, that are going to make our situation worse. Instead of that, I highly recommend you do something positive. Get out in nature. Whether that's taking a walk, going on a hike, going to the beach, going out on a lake, whatever that is for you. If you can get out in nature, disconnect from the devices, and get some alone time, you'll reset your brain, and you will really help yourself.

#6 Rest and Sleep

And then another one is sleeping. So many people, when they're under stress, when they're in a stressful situation or they've had a failure, they go and they try to, and this kind of talks about number six, they react out of desperation. I know it's such an easy thing. Let's say it's a financial setback where you thought a real estate deal was gonna close. If you're a Realtor and all of a sudden it fell through at the last minute and you don't have the income that you are expecting or a commission, if you're a sales person, instead of reacting out of desperation, take a step back, think about what is the smart way to overcome this versus the one I'm just going to grind through it. Sometimes that's all those solutions. Sometimes you do have to grind through, but don't react out of desperation. Take care of yourself, get your sleep, get your rest.
